cnc machining center Advanced tool coatings, such as Titanium Nitride (TiN), Titanium Aluminum Nitride (TiAlN), and DiamondLike Carbon (DLC), are applied to cutting tools through processes like Chemical Vapor Deposition (CVD) and Physical Vapor Deposition (PVD). Their primary function is to create a formidable barrier between the tool and the workpiece. This delivers transformative benefits:
Enhanced Hardness and Wear Resistance: Coatings significantly increase the surface hardness of tools, drastically reducing abrasive wear. This translates to longer tool life, reduced frequency of tool changes, and consistent part quality over extended production runs.
Reduced Friction and Heat Resistance: A lower coefficient of friction means less heat generation from chip flow. Combined with high thermal stability, these coatings protect the tool substrate from softening and thermal cracking. This allows for higher cutting speeds and feed rates, slashing cycle times and boosting overall productivity.
Improved Oxidation Resistance: Coatings like TiAlN form a stable oxide layer at high temperatures, preventing premature tool failure when machining challenging materials like titanium or stainless steel.
